Abstract
Male rats were exposed to manganese sulphate i.p. daily for a period o f four weeks to see its effects on tissue levels and urinary excretion of total nicotinamide nucleotides (TNN). Increased levels of TNN were observed in blood and brain while the levels were found to be decreas ed in liver. There was a progressive increase in the excretion of TNN during the experimental period. TNN levels in blood and urine might se rve as useful biological indicators of Mn toxicity.
